Given its importance and high user coverage, it has become critical for quality engineers to test websites/web-applications on the Chrome browser. The ease of use combined with multiple useful features makes it widely popular among users. Running java -jar selenium-server-standalone-2.52.0.jar -help does not hint any possibility of setting the path to the chrome binary (not the chrome driver).Google Chrome currently dominates the global web browser market share. I don't have admin rights to install Chrome at the default location. I am using a portable version of Google Chrome that is not stored at the default location of my Windows 7 machine.
Binary For Google Chorome Driver To RunThe recommended way is by.5 Best Online Video Editing Tools for Windows And Mac Download Latest Frija Samsung Firmware Download (Guide) 4 Ways to Boot into Windows 10 Safe Mode How to Register Jeep Life App and Use It (iOS & Android) Essential Ways Ethernet Can Boost Your Home Office How to Turn Off Talkback on Sony TV or Android TVIf youre running an outdated version of Google Chrome on the Mac, slowdowns, crashes. Let's comprehend the details and usage of the Selenium ChromeDriver to run the automated test on the Chrome browser by cover the details under the following sections:In order to use Google Chrome with Splinter, since were using Selenium 2.3.x, you need to setup Chrome webdriver properly. Chrome provides a driver, which can establish the connection between Selenium WebDriver & Google Chrome and run the Selenium test in Chrome browser.How to install ChromeDriver on Windows?(The PATH variable helps Chrome find the downloaded ChromeDriver exe). The shader translator can be used to translate shaders to other shading languages, and to optionally apply shader modifications to work around bugs or quirks in the native graphics drivers. Having one shader validator helps to ensure that a consistent set of GLSL ES shaders are accepted across browsers and platforms. What are the pre-requisites for SeleniumIt is used on Mac OS X, Linux, and in mobile variants of the browsers.And how to setup ChromeDriver on macOS? And how to run Selenium tests on Chrome Browser? And how to setup ChromeDriver on Windows? How to download ChromeDriver on Windows? Never fear, here is a better way: Installing on macOS: Listed in order of easiest to hardest install, these are the best ways to install ChromeDriver on a Mac: Without using ChromeDriver, it's not possible to run Selenium tests on the chrome browser. The Selenium tests interact with the ChromeDriver using the JsonWireProtocol, which translates the Selenium commands into corresponding actions on the Chrome browser.The sole purpose of the ChromeDriver is to launch and interact with Google Chrome. It is a standalone server that implements the open-source Selenium WebDriver Chromium Protocol. As we will be writing our selenium tests in java, having JDK is a must. It contains JRE and other development tools, including compiler and debugger. Java JDK: We require JDK or Java Development Kit for writing java programs. What are the pre-requisites for Selenium ChromeDriver?Before we can start writing Selenium tests or setup ChromeDriver, there are few pre-requisites that we should have on our system: A ChromeDriver can be used easily by instantiating the object of the ChromeDriver, assigning it to a WebDriver object, and using that object for browser-based actions. For this tutorial, we will be using Eclipse IDE, although any other Java IDE will be perfectly fine. It offers many different features to users to ease their programming requirements. Java IDE: IDE or Integrated Development Environment helps in writing Java programs. Let's move a little further and learn how to setup ChromeDriver with your Selenium Java project and execute your tests on Chrome. For this tutorial, we will be using Selenium 4.Now, as we have learned what ChromeDriver is and why do, we need it for executing Selenium tests on the chrome browser. You can download Selenium WebDriver from the official Selenium site, and you can learn how to configure Selenium in the tutorial Configure Selenium WebDriver. Selenium WebDriver: To develop Selenium tests, we need Selenium WebDriver. After clicking the " About Google Chrome" option, the following page will open. ChromeDriver which is compatible with the Chrome browser on your system:Firstly, to check the Chrome browser version on your machine, click on the three dots on the right top corner of the browserThirdly, click on About Google Chrome in the sub-menu. Follow the steps, as mentioned below, to download a. ChromeDriver has a direct compatibility dependency on the Chrome browser version, so you need to download the compatible version of ChromeDriver. Let's see how we can do the same on the Windows platform? How to download ChromeDriver on Windows?Before we can download the ChromeDriver, we need to check the version of the Chrome browser on your system. Best 3d home design software for macAs we had the Chrome browser version as " 84 ", so we will download the corresponding ChromeDriver. Subsequently, click on the ChromeDriver version that you need to download. Based on your Chrome browser version, download the corresponding ChromeDriver, as marked in the below image. On the ChromeDriver download page, there will be links for different ChromeDriver version. Follow the steps as mentioned below to download the ChromeDriver executable file: Additionally, to download ChromeDriver, navigate to the link of the official ChromeDriver website. Yes, even if you have a 64-bit Windows installed on your system, the Win32 version will work fine. Additionally, for the Windows operating system, you can choose the Win32 version as marked in the below image. Here, you will get different options of ChromeDriver based on your operating system. 30 " link will take you to the ChromeDriver index page. Subsequently, let's see how we can setup ChromeDriver, so as we can use the same in the Selenium test cases: How to setup ChromeDriver on Windows?To set up and configure the ChromeDriver with the Selenium, the ChromeDriver executable file should be accessible in the test script. Additionally, to know more about setting up Selenium with Eclipse, you can visit our previous tutorial on the same at Configure Selenium WebDriver.As a next step, we need to make the downloaded ChromeDriver executable available to the Selenium tests. Moreover, we will add all the selenium dependencies to the project. ![]() In the pop-up, select the " Advanced " tab as marked by the arrow. After that, click on the " Open" to open the System Properties pop-up.Secondly, the " System Properties " pop-up will open. It will search and display " Edit environment variables for your account", as shown in the image below. To do that, click on the search bar and search for " Environment Variables". Subsequently, let's have a look at steps through which we can do that.First, we need to open the Environment Variable pop-up. So, whenever we create an instance of the WebDriver, it will automatically detect the path of the ChromeDriver from the system variables and can use the same. Fifthly, add the ChromeDriver's folder location to the path. Fourthly, once the " Edit environment variable " pops-up, click on the " New " button. Once selected, click on the " Edit " button as marked by the arrow. After that, click on the path variable to select it. In the pop-up System variables section, look for the " path " variable marked in the below image. Thirdly, this will open the " Environment Variables " pop-up. Once done, click on the " OK " button as denoted by the arrow.How to run Selenium tests on Chrome Browser using ChromeDriver?Conclusively, we can now directly initialize the WebDriver instance using the ChromeDriver, as shown below: package demoPackage Import org.openqa.selenium.chrome.
0 Comments
Leave a Reply. |
AuthorYupo ArchivesCategories |